Goldman Sachs appoints new M&A Heads Wednesday, 9th March 2011

 Michael Carr and Dusty Philip named  as new heads of American mergers and acquisitions for Goldman Sachs.     

The global investment banking firm announced the staffing change last night in a drive to prioritise American business and expand market share.  

A memo sent from Goldman Sachs this morning detailed the movement;

"Michael and Dusty will focus on driving our M&A business in the Americas. Their priorities will be to ensure that we optimally meet our clients’ M&A objectives, expand our market share by deepening client relationships, enhance our leading execution standards and strengthen the integration of M&A with our financing products. Michael and Dusty will retain their coverage responsibilities for their respective natural resources, healthcare and industrial clients."

Spring is usually seen as the season for hiring and firing within Wall Street following the annual bonus hand-outs in January and February.
